    Abstract    
      
          A femtosecond thulium-doped passively modelocked fiber laser with internal dispersion compensation is presented. It generates pulses at a center wavelength of 1985 nm with a dechirped pulse duration of 320 fs and an energy of 3.5 nJ. Pulsed operation is achieved using additive pulse mode locking, dispersion compensation is facilitated by an internal grating arrangement.
